The Validity and Jurisdiction Determination of the "Submission to Court for Arbitration" Clause

The clause that stipulates "submission to court for arbitration" and clarifies the finality of the arbitration belongs to the arbitration clause, However, when the arbitration institution cannot be determined according to law such as the place of arbitration, such clause shall be invalid.

In the event of a dispute arising over a contract for the carriage of goods by sea which has not been actually performed, if the agreed place of departure and destination of carriage are not the domicile of the parties, the court of the domicile of the defendant shall have jurisdiction.
